I have seen lotta fields that a business can be improved . The major part is leadership style. World scenario is cahanging to lean system than the heiarchial system. Small teams with delegated authority can do better than doing everything at the top.

Other thing qualtity improvement, internal control, etc. Softawres like ERP systems that could be SAP, or Oracle any other caould be helpful in management. Its expensive to implement.

But major factor I noticed while I worked there was everything being done at the top. Too much burecracy. Burecracy is the result of inefficient mangement (from GOOD to Great). That sounds true. Good employees are left out because of burecracy.

This is going through vaguely. Its a vast topic and there lots of rooms for improvement everwhre from environment to internal culture.
